What does the idiom 'Blow your top' mean?
Back
Get very angry.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'to have a change of heart' mean?
Back
To change your attitude or opinion about something.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'to have eyes in the back of your head' mean?
Back
To notice everything happening around them.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'to throw yourself into something' mean?
Back
To do something with a lot of energy and enthusiasm.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'I had a problem that snowballed' mean?
Back
My problem got bigger and bigger.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'piece of cake' mean?
Back
Something that is very easy to do.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the idiom 'break the ice' mean?
Back
To make people feel more comfortable in a social situation.
